## Runbook: Dedupe stalls in Quietkey

Quietkey collapses duplicate pages into a single alert per fingerprint window. If duplicates leak through, check that the window store is reachable and that fingerprint hashing hasn't been toggled to legacy mode. Restarting the deduper is safe; windows persist. Compare the running instance against the expected settings below.

service settings:
ralael:
  pin: 7453
  tenant: zorath
  seal: seal_087806e4
  metrics_host: metrics.ralael.paliqworks.example
  standby_team: fraath
  escalation: praok-istiel
  nonce: 10e083

☐ Key ceremony step 7 — Broker upgrade (Hollowpipe v4). Before cutting over the Fennick message broker, verify both custodians are present and the ceremony log is open. Confirm the v4 binaries match the checksums recorded in step 5, drain the v3 queues, and snapshot the offsets to the sealed ledger. Do not proceed if any consumer group shows lag. When the sealed ledger prompts for its unlock phrase, enter the recovery passphrase below.

unlock words, bawef-kahap: sorax-sorir-quenys-aldok

HANDOVER — Gross-Margin Review

From: T. Ashgrove, to: P. Venn. Finance team, heads up: the margin review is half done. Marlowe line looks healthy; Brindlecote accessories are dragging us down about two points, mostly freight. P. will finish the supplier-cost breakdown and present at month-end. Spreadsheets are in the shared review folder, reasonably tidy for once. The thinking on where we take pricing next sits in the note below.

management briefing: Only 33 of the 504 pilot accounts renewed Holox, so a churn review is set for August 1. Fenysix Logistics is in early talks to buy Zoroxix Group for about $459.9 million.